📜 ⬆️ ⬇️

Tarantool User Group Meetup in Moscow

Next Saturday, July 19, we will meet Tarantool users in the Badoo office.

MEATUP.COM EVENT PAGE

Konstantin Osipov (Mail.ru) will talk about Tarantool 1.6, the new version of the server, in which many technical solutions were revised and a convenient, safe and still high-performance DBMS was made.
Tarantool is, first of all, a lock-free database that processes all transactions sequentially in one stream. Tarantool 1.6 is also a full-featured Lua Application Server with support for cooperative multitasking, non-blocking I / O, standard Lua packages and packages created specifically for Tarantool.
')
Anton Povarov (Badoo) will make a presentation “Tarantool in Badoo: storing the history of visits”.
Every day on badoo.com, users browse about 100 million profiles of other users. We keep counters and a complete history of visits over the past 90 days, with some aggregation - this is about 5 billion events.
The system processing this data stream was created a long time ago and experienced several incarnations, getting closer to the database. At some point we decided to stop reinventing the wheel, abandoned the demons on C + sqlite, did not do it on mysql-yah, radishes and memeshs, but took and washed it on Tarantool.
Let us tell you why Tarantool, as a shardim, is replicable (everything is simple) and how smoothly this business was implemented on a live system without downtime.

It would be cool if someone else could talk about his use case. Write in the comments if there are interesting examples.

There will be a video of the reports.

Source: https://habr.com/ru/post/229273/


All Articles